Job AnnouncementProvides oversights of the county’s Unified Communications support for operational activities and coordinates with contractors and outside service providers. Responds to service requests to the various user constituents (Fairfax County and Virginia State agencies) within the Government Center, in the areas of agency call/contact centers, call recording functions to include Interactive Voice Response (IVR). Works with agency representatives in analysis and documentation of technical business processes and develops appropriate solutions that meets customer’s requirements. Manages installs, operations, and maintenance of Video Teleconferencing Communications (VTC) solutions, telephony, and unified messaging platforms. Performs expert consultation relating to small to large-sized space planning and renovation efforts. Oversees operations on field inspections, cutovers, installations, and site-level issues. Works as a SME in directing programs for the Unified Communications Infrastructure and associated systems. Oversees activities of the UC Branch and emergency services and coordinates with any renovation efforts related to the county. Makes recommendations and provides guidance on customer agency operations and efforts in IT relating to the county. Determines staffing, resources and skills requirements related to IT operations and projects. Provides oversight to DIT leadership on UC strategies regarding Enterprise-wide systems and policy.Employment StandardsMIN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S:Any combination of education, experience, and training equivalent to the following: (https://www.fairfaxcounty.gov/hr/equivalencies-education-and-experience) (Click on the aforementioned link to learn how Fairfax County interprets equivalencies for "Any combination, experience, and training equivalent to") Possession of a bachelor's degree in computer science, or closely related field; plus six years of experience in systems design, development, and maintenance in a large information systems environment, including considerable supervisory experience.NECESSARY SPECIAL REQUIREMENTS:The appointee to this position will be required to complete a criminal background check to the satisfaction of the employer.P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:

At least five years of Managing Telecommunications platforms.

At least five years of experience working with 911 emergency center in communications.

Knowledge of PBX functionalities and Voice/Telephony components

Knowledge of cloud-based telephony solutions such as MS Teams, Cisco WebEx, Zoom, etc.

Understanding of call routing, trunking, and dial plans.

Knowledge of Unified Communication operations and procedures.

Knowledge of Contact Center functionality and procedures.

General knowledge of IVR and call recording applications.

Knowledge of converged technology protocols.

Basic understanding of H.323, VoIP and SIP protocols.

Understanding of DHCP, VLAN, and Communications desktop application configurations.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:Work is predominately sedentary conducted in normal office environment with some need to access equipment.
